# Pagination config — Lanternfish Public API
#
# Welcome aboard. All list endpoints are cursor-paginated; offset params
# were removed in v3. PAGE_SIZE_DEFAULT=25 and PAGE_SIZE_MAX=100 are hard
# caps enforced at the gateway, not per-route. Cursors are opaque — never
# parse them client-side or in tests. Raising PAGE_SIZE_MAX needs a perf
# review first. Cursors are signed before leaving the service, and the
# signing secret is set on the line directly below.

vault entry, yagef-bahop: COURIER_KEY29=5cc62eb51255862256337c33c5be9

## remindersvc 1.14 — Signing key rotation

Context for new contractors: remindersvc is the nightly job that sends appointment reminders for the Hollowbrook Clinic network. As part of the quarterly security cycle at Vettera Health, we rotated the artifact signing key used by the job's deploy pipeline. Builds prior to 1.14 remain verifiable against the archived key in the vault; everything newer requires the replacement. Before pulling the 1.14 artifact, add to your trust store the key below.

rollout seal: bky19_AhpppeGU5khcL8iNaiP

Subject: Survey kit crate going out

Hi dispatch,

The crate with the Ridgemoor survey instruments is packed and sitting by bay two — levels, tripods, the lot. It needs to reach the Calder Flats site office before noon tomorrow, and the gear is fragile, so flag it for careful loading. Here's the hand-over instruction for the courier:

drop instructions, yagug-badug: the jorix casok courier leaves the eliath ledger at gate 3779 under passcode 753269

The Lintgate baseline file (`baseline.lintgate.json`) is how we keep old findings from blocking new merges. When you're reviewing a PR, anything flagged that already exists in the baseline gets suppressed — so check the baseline diff too, not just the code. Regenerating it requires a call to the Scanhub internal API, which validates that you're allowed to rewrite suppressions. Use the key below when regenerating.

app token of hahig-bawef = qvz4-jEJj